When Tomas does not drink alcohol he experiences tremors and shaking He is experiencing?

Tomas is likely experiencing withdrawal symptoms associated with alcohol dependency or addiction. The tremors and shaking are common signs of alcohol withdrawal, which can occur when a person who regularly consumes alcohol suddenly stops or significantly reduces their intake. These symptoms can vary in severity and may require medical attention to manage safely.

What does the term addictive mean speaking in terms of drugs and alcohol?

the term addictive means that you experience withdrawal symptoms when you discontinue use of the drug or intake of alcohol. Withdrawal symptoms could include: nausea, shakiness, cravings (of drug or alcohol), nervousness and paranoid state of mind. Depending on the addiction, drugs and alcohol may have different withdrawal symptoms, also depending on how intense the addiction was.

Can you build immunity against alcohol?

Not in the sense that it will have no effect, as in immunity to measles.Tolerance -- meaning that it takes more drinking to feel the effects -- does increase, and is one of the first signs of a developing addiction to alcohol (alcoholism). Note: it is not a "danger sign," it means that addiction is happening.

How many Americans display signs of alcohol dependency?

13.3% of a survey group of Americans exhibited symptoms of alcohol dependence during their lifetime, and 4.4% exhibited symptoms of alcohol dependence during the past 12 months.


How did betty ford act when she started her alcohol addiction?

Betty Ford initially exhibited signs of denial regarding her alcohol addiction, often masking her struggles with her public persona as the First Lady. She became increasingly secretive about her drinking and relied on alcohol to cope with stress and personal issues. As her addiction progressed, it affected her relationships and overall well-being, ultimately leading her to seek help and become an advocate for addiction awareness and recovery.
